Clear communication

The demand for simple yet powerful communication is increasing. In our increasingly complex online world—populated by users who are reading less and struggling with literacy—it is essential for organizations to use clear language.

Converging trends

A quick glance at the (digital) news shows how urgent the situation has become. Several trends are coming together:

  • The shift from a text-based to a visual culture, where images dominate and written content plays a supporting role (see also our article on developing a strong brand identity).
  • Declining literacy rates in society. Reading and writing skills are deteriorating rapidly, especially among younger generations. In fact, young people are reading less than ever before—so much so that The Reading Coalition launched a Christmas campaign in 2024 to promote reading.
  • Aging populations are also affected. As cognitive abilities decline, more elderly people struggle to navigate both online and offline communication.
  • Scammers thrive on confusion. In 2023, 1 in 10 Dutch citizens fell victim to online fraud, fueling insecurity and distrust.
  • The internet itself is becoming more unreliable. Advanced technology makes it easier than ever to spread fake news. Faces in photos and videos can be altered, voices can be imitated, and biased reporting is increasingly accepted in a society heading toward “Pillarization 2.0″—where people live in their own ideological bubbles.

Simple language, clear communication

There are many ideas on how society can tackle this issue. Governments and municipalities are already experimenting with using simpler language in their official letters, which are often highly technical and bureaucratic. There are also campaigns aimed at educating citizens about phishing, identity fraud, and other forms of digital crime.

For young people, a solid education is essential—this includes focusing on language skills in schools but also fostering a love for reading. Libraries play a crucial role in this, as does social media, where dedicated book lovers have long gathered under trends like BookTok.

For older generations, the key is providing the right tools and support to help them navigate digital spaces with confidence.

1️⃣ Ensure a clear message. This is the core story of your company, ideally written down in a brand guide. By consistently communicating it across all channels and visual elements, you build trust and recognition with your audience.

2️⃣ Leverage the power of repetition. In today’s fast-moving online world, you may need to share your message ten times before it truly reaches the right person. The challenge is finding the balance—how do you reinforce your message without overwhelming your audience?

3️⃣ Simplify your communication. Eliminate unnecessary complexity and refine your language. Are there too many difficult words? Long sentences? Jargon? These are the easiest barriers to remove, making your message clearer and more accessible.

Simplicity doesn’t mean superficiality

Fortunately, marketing isn’t about crafting the most beautiful prose—it’s about being clear, building trust, and persuading your audience, all without sacrificing depth.
